Transaction 85d693a753ea3014b23578a58257c98f487c6e46d00a8ad7686415bec3f6cd94

block
570ed3e947197ef54ac81f5ff80ae08d4c76b861d0ed15f0347132d337634dd0

6 Inputs

2 Outputs